GRP78 knockdown activates the UPR and sensitizes cells to TRAIL-induced apoptosis. a Cell lysates from MDA-MB231 cells transfected with siRNAs (50 nM) for 48 h were analyzed for protein expression as described in “Materials and methods” section. b MDA-MB231 cells were transfected with 50 nM GRP78 siRNA or a scrambled (control) siRNA for 48 h as described in “Materials and methods” section. XBP1s and CHOP mRNA levels were determined by RT-PCR and β-actin was used as a control for mRNA input. Results are representative of at least two independent experiments. c MDA-MB231 or HeLa cells were transfected with siRNAs for 48 h and treated with TRAIL (500 ng/ml) for 24 h. Apoptosis was assessed as the percentage of hypodiploid cells. Error bars represent S.D. from three independent experiments. *P <0.05, **P <0.01. d MDA-MB231 cells transfected with siRNAs (50 nM) for 48 h were incubated with or without TRAIL for 24 h in the presence or absence of Z-VAD-fmk. Hypodiploid cells were determined as described under “Materials and methods” section. Error bars represent S.D. from three independent experiments. **P <0.01
